Output 63b81147ea8266a91e1b9081003ab6259a6bec9063a6cc46d4f8e4ad17784bb4:0

value
598494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cde4485267583388d8f5fb47dcf3216add7eb2eb OP_EQUAL
address
3LTfvDTmbvfP4jDqReX251TtdTnasyvZUo
transaction
63b81147ea8266a91e1b9081003ab6259a6bec9063a6cc46d4f8e4ad17784bb4
spent
true